Cost of living in Mesa research summary. The cost of living index is set to 100 for the average place in the United States. A cost of living index above 100 means Mesa is expensive. An index value below 100 means the city is a relatively cheap place to live.
On a city-by-city basis in Arizona, home prices and rent have the biggest impact on the cost of living. Here are the key takeaways based on Saturday Night Science:
The cost of living index in Mesa is 116, with 100 being the average.
The cost of living index in Mesa is 1.2x higher than the national average.
Mesa ranks as the #60 cheapest in Arizona out of 92.
Mesa ranks as the #4,151 cheapest out of 6,489 in the US.
The median home value in Mesa is $432,494.
The median income in Mesa is $78,779.
According to the most recent data on the cost of living, Mesa has an overall cost of living index of 116, which is 1.2x higher than the national index of 100.
Compared to Arizona, Mesa has a cost of living index that's 1.1x higher than Arizona's index of 102.
The standard of living in Mesa ranks as #60 most affordable out of the 92 places we measured in Arizona. By definition, that implies Mesa ranks as the #32 most expensive place in the Grand Canyon State.

Six factors go into calculating the cost of living index in Mesa. Here is how it fairs on each of the criteria:
The Services index in Mesa is 115.
The Groceries index in Mesa is 104.
The Health index in Mesa is 99.
The Housing index in Mesa is 128.
The Transportation index in Mesa is 126.
The Utilities index in Mesa is 96.
| Living Expense | Mesa | Arizona | National Average | |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Overall | 116 | 102 | 100 | |
| Services | 115 | 102 | 100 | |
| Groceries | 104 | 103 | 100 | |
| Health | 99 | 95 | 100 | |
| Housing | 128 | 99 | 100 | |
| Transportation | 126 | 107 | 100 | |
| Utilities | 96 | 96 | 100 | |
Housing swings affordability the most between places in Arizona, so we broke down housing costs into more detail. Home and income data comes from the most recent US Census ACS 2019-2023. The key points are:
The Median Home Value in Mesa is $432,494.
The Median Rent in Mesa is $1,478.
The Median Income in Mesa is $78,779.
The Home Value To Income in Mesa is 5.5x.
The Rent To Monthly Income in Mesa is 0.23x.
